General Description
Description of the controller system (with all options)
InteliLite
NT
MRS3/4, AMF8/9 is a comprehensive AMF-controller for single generating sets and sets operating in stand-by mode. IL-NT AMF9 features extended support of electronic engines. InteliLite
NT
controllers are equipped with a powerful graphic display showing icons, symbols and bar­graphs for intuitive operation, which sets, together with high functionality, new standards in Gen-set controls. InteliLite
NT
automatically starts the Gen-set, closes the Gen-set C.B. when all conditions are met, then stops the engine on external signal or by pressing push buttons. Gen-set C.B. is controlled by binary output but works without feedback signal. Mains C.B. works similary. InteliLite
NT
provides gas engine support without ventilation. The key feature of InteliLite
NT
is its easy-to-use operation and installation. Predefined configurations
for typical applications are available as well as user-defined configurations for special applications.

IL-NT RS232 Communication module
IL-NT RS232 is optional plug-in card to enable InteliLite
NT
for RS232 communication. This is required for computer or Modbus connection. Card inserts into expansion slot back on the controller. To insert the module, you must open the cover first (use screwdriver to open) and then insert the module into slot. Once you have insert it, the module will snap under plastic teeth. It is supposed to be installed permanently. Should you need to remove it, the safest way is to remove whole back cover and than remove module manually.

IL-NT RS232-485 Communication module
IL-NT RS232-485 is optional plug-in card to enable InteliLite
NT
the RS232 and RS485 communication. This is required for computer or Modbus connection. Card inserts into expansion slot back on the controller. The IL-NT RS232-485 is a dual port module with RS232 and RS485 interfaces at independent COM channels. The RS232 is connected to COM1 and RS485 to COM2.
To insert the module, please follow the instructions for IL-NT RS232 module, procedure is analogous. You must open the cover first (use screwdriver to open) and then insert the module into slot. Once you have insert it, the module will snap under plastic teeth. It is supposed to be installed permanently. Should you need to remove it, the safest way is to remove whole back cover and than remove module manually.

IL-NT AOUT8 Gauge driver module
IL-NT AOUT8 is optional plug-in card. Through this card controller can drive up to 8 VDO style industrial/automotive gauges. Noncompensated gauges like 0-10V or 0-20mA are not supported. Gauge type and value are configured in LiteEdit software. Any analog value from controller may be shown in that way. To insert the module, you must open the cover first (use screwdriver to open) and then insert the module into slot. Once you have insert it, the module will snap under plastic teeth. It is supposed to be installed permanently. Should you need to remove it, the safest way is to remove whole back cover and than remove module manually.
Installing IL-NT AOUT8 module is similar to installing RS 232 module. The difference is that module fits to “extension module” slot and after installing IL-NT AOUT8 you do not put back the small cover.

IL-NT RD Remote display software
IL-NT RD is remote display software for a controller. Remote display provides the same control and monitoring functions as controller itself. Remote display for IL-NT controllers uses standard IL-NT controller with Remote display software. No further programing of the display is required – unit is self configurable from the main controller. It is connected with the controller via IL-NT-RS232 communication modules using RS232 line. Longer distances (up to 1200m) are possible using IL-NT­RS232-485 communication module or when RS232/RS485 converters are used.
The IL-NT RD hardware type should fit to the master IL-NT.

User Interface
Since IL-NT 1.3 SW there is an interchangable User Interface on controller. It allows two different modes of displaying controller menu. The first mode called USER is dedicated for users who prefer easy function and need only monitor actual values of engine and generator, see alarms or change language settings. Second mode is called ENGINEER and it is dedicated for advaced users, who desire to change the settings of controller and monitor all values .
Changing the mode of User Interface is possible from default measuring screen of controller by simultaneous pressing the ENTER and PAGE button and than press again PAGE. On screen will be displeyed the choice of two different User Interfaces.
